2. Obstacles Of Recycling Solar Panels
It is widely approved that recycling solar panels has lots of environmental benefits, however, it is likewise real that the process isn't without its difficulties. But what exactly are these obstacles? Allow's explore additionally.
Among the largest issues with reusing solar panels is the complexity of the task itself. It can be challenging to break down the different parts, such as glass and metal, to be reused individually. Furthermore, solar panel manufacturers commonly have a mix of materials made use of in their items that makes sorting them much more challenging. In addition, there are safety and security and health threats entailed with handling damaged glass or breathing in fumes from thawing parts.
An additional crucial difficulty related to recycling solar panels is expense. Numerous countries do not have adequate infrastructure or resources to effectively reuse these products which results in higher costs for organizations attempting to do so. Furthermore, as a result of the specialized nature of reusing photovoltaic panels, this can produce a monetary concern on firms trying to remain compliant with guidelines. Ultimately, these costs could be passed down to consumers making it challenging for them to afford renewable energy resources.

3. Methods For Reusing Solar Panels
As the world pursues a much more sustainable future, recycling photovoltaic panels is an increasingly popular job. In the middle of this growing interest, however, we must consider the approaches that remain in location to make it possible.
To start with, lots of business have carried out a 'take-back' system whereby old or damaged solar panels can be collected and sent out to their respective manufacturing facilities for recycling. In this manner, the products are able to be reused in the construction of brand-new products. Furthermore, some districts have actually also begun offering rewards for individuals wanting to recycle their photovoltaic panels; this might range from tax breaks to free shipping costs.
On top of that, modern technology has come to be progressively sophisticated when it pertains to recycling photovoltaic panels-- with specialized devices capable of separating out all the various components within them. For instance, by utilizing AI-powered robotic arms, these equipments can remove valuable products such as copper and aluminium while also throwing away contaminated materials securely. Thus, this procedure is both time and cost effective-- allowing us to make better use our resources whilst keeping our environment clean.
